Understanding the Eisenhower Silver Dollar 1971

The 1971 Eisenhower Silver Dollar was the first dollar coin issued after a long gap, commemorating President Dwight D. Eisenhower. What makes the 1971 version special for collectors like me is that some of these coins were minted in 40% silver, particularly those from the San Francisco Mint, marked with an “S” mintmark. Knowing this helped me focus on which coins had intrinsic silver value beyond just numismatic interest.

What Does “Uncirculated” Mean?

When I hear “uncirculated,” I think of coins that have never been used in everyday transactions and show no signs of wear. These coins come directly from the mint or were preserved immediately after minting. For the Eisenhower Dollar, uncirculated coins often have sharp details and a brilliant finish, making them more desirable. I always check for the original mint luster and avoid coins with scratches or discoloration.

Key Features to Look For

  • Mintmark: The San Francisco “S” mintmark versions are typically 40% silver and highly sought after. Philadelphia “No Mintmark” and Denver “D” coins are generally copper-nickel clad.
  • Condition: Since I prefer quality, I look for coins graded MS60 or higher. Professional grading by PCGS or NGC adds confidence to the purchase.
  • Strike Quality: An uncirculated coin should have crisp details, especially on Eisenhower’s portrait and the eagle on the reverse.
  • Packaging: Coins still in original mint packaging or proof sets give me assurance about authenticity and condition.

Authenticity and Avoiding Counterfeits

I’m always cautious about counterfeit coins, especially when the price seems too good to be true. To avoid fakes, I buy from trusted sources and look for certification from recognized grading services. If you’re unsure, having the coin appraised or authenticated by a professional can save you from costly mistakes.
